We're getting ready to sell the "family home" (where we currently have two complete bedrooms all ready for guests) and downsize significantly. We're planning to use our 19 foot fiberglass travel trailer as our guest suite. It has a queen and a single bed, full bathroom, running water, fridge, and heat or fans. What more could a guest need just steps from our house?
